> 29360: point 1) is an issue for the release notes; I can't retroactively
> patch an old prerm;

You could, but it would be fairly ugly, and I'm not sure it's worth it.

Startegy: pre-depend on a package that does the patching (and nothing  
more).

Like I said, ugly.

Hmm. Maybe we might look into this as a general strategy to fix hard  
problems upgrading from earlier versions. Have a package debian_2.1.deb  
that does all the hard fixups from earlier versions, and that can be pre- 
depended on by some central packages.

I'm not sure how useful that would really be, but that way, at least we'd  
have *some* chance of fixing known booboos.
